Salary.com
Home API MCP
Home
API
Welcome to the Salary.com API
Data as a Service CompAnalyst and JobArchitect

Data as a Service

Introduction & AI
Behavior Request Field Definitions Response Field Definitions Match a Job POST Batch Match Jobs POST Match a Job (Verbose) POST Batch Match Jobs (Verbose) POST
Behavior Request Field Definitions Response Field Definitions Match a Job POST Match a Job (Verbose) POST

CompAnalyst

Get an Employee GET Get Employee List GET Create an Employee POST Update an Employee PUT Delete an Employee DELETE
Get a Company Job GET Get Company Job List GET Create a Company Job POST Update a Company Job PUT
Get Composite List GET Get Composite by Job Code GET

JobArchitect

Get Job Description List GET Get a Job Description Details GET
Get Skills GET

Reference

Employees Company Jobs Salary Plan Competencies Composites JobArchitect Skills
Change Log
MCP
Welcome to Salary.com MCP Authentication

CompAnalyst Market Data Tools

Overview
getMarketRate getBenchmarkJobDetails findBenchmarkMatches compareToMarket Shared Fields & Filters

SalaryIQ Labor Market Tools

Overview
getPostingTrends getTrendingSkills getHiringCompanies summarizeLaborMarket Shared Fields & Filters

Reference

Resources
×
Back
Welcome to the Salary.com API Authentication
Data as a Service CompAnalyst and JobArchitect

Data as a Service

Introduction & AI Market Data Job Match API
Behavior Request Field Definitions Response Field Definitions Match a Job POST Batch Match Jobs POST Match a Job (Verbose) POST Batch Match Jobs (Verbose) POST
Posting Data Job Match API
Behavior Request Field Definitions Response Field Definitions Match a Job POST Match a Job (Verbose) POST

CompAnalyst

Employees
Get an Employee GET Get Employee List GET Create an Employee POST Update an Employee PUT Delete an Employee DELETE
Company Jobs
Get a Company Job GET Get Company Job List GET Create a Company JobPOST Update a Company Job PUT
Composites
Get Composite ListGET Get Composite by Job CodeGET

JobArchitect

Jobs
Get Job Description List GET Get a Job Description Details GET
Skills
Get Skills GET

Reference

Field Definitions
Employees Company Jobs Salary Plan Competencies Composites JobArchitect Skills
Change Log

Introduction & AI

Salary.com’s Data as a Service APIs leverage our robust CompAnalyst Market Data, Job Posting, Skills, and various labor market statistics datasets.

The core API at the center of this is our Job Match API. This API uses proprietary AI models we’ve trained on hundreds of millions of job titles and job descriptions over multiple years. The goal being to deliver an accurate benchmark job match when given certain elements of a job.

The API will return a match based on job title alone. However, we always recommend including the full job description – either internal job description or an external job posting – if you have it. Job descriptions typically result in more accurate matches given our AI models understand the nuances and mechanics inherent in job description matching. Much of this input comes from our own internal team of compensation professionals with decades in the business.

Once a match is found, the confidence rating of the match is returned, as well as various data elements configured to the scope of the credentials used to call the API. Our match ratings are as follows:

  • Confident:  greater than or equal to 90%
  • Potential:  between 89% and 75%
  • Needs Review:  less than 75%

The matching continuously evolves as more benchmark jobs are added to our dataset each month. Ensuring the API always returns the most up-to-date and relevant match.

Common use cases for the Job Match API are:

(i) Add accurate salary ranges to job postings in order to attract the best talent and comply with emerging Pay Transparency Laws.

(ii) Programmatically get real compensation insights for use in internal products and for consulting engagements (Recruiting, Staffing).

(iii) Build new or enhance current product offerings with a real and proven job and skills taxonomy.

Not all APIs and data is publicly listed. Please contact partnerships@salary.com in order to discuss any custom needs.

© Copyright Salary.com 2026. All Rights Reserved.

Privacy Policy/California Privacy Rights | Legal | Accessibility | Terms of Use | Do Not Sell or Share My Information